Output e42368592d824fdfab3cfe446fb7a024db7a5a6899df45b6c3cec090ca764a7e:0

value
25716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 049b8d61b9ca82d25da656afb78f7a8e290917c0 OP_EQUAL
address
327NyGkjxyxEht4aBK1JqAUsF8AuSxdB1H
transaction
e42368592d824fdfab3cfe446fb7a024db7a5a6899df45b6c3cec090ca764a7e
confirmations
173184
spent
true